Forcepoint has introduced a cybersecurity offering intended to help government and enterprise customers secure data, applications and business processes as they move to a cloud computing environment.
TheĀ Converged Security Platform includes an edge protection technology designed to support software-based networking in a wide area networkĀ and integrateĀ firewall as a service with web and cloud security features, Forcepoint said Thursday.
The platform employs user action-based policies meant to reduce security friction, uses an open programming interface that allows for third-party product integration and offersĀ cloud connectivity.
āBehavior-based cybersecurity is tailor-made for the era of mobility and cloud because it enables enterprises to detect and respond faster to risk than legacy paradigms that focus only on protecting infrastructure,āĀ said Matt Moynahan, CEO of Forcepoint.
Moynahan added the company uses a human-centric approach to help customers protect data and users from sophisticated threats.
Forcepoint also establishedĀ a global partner ecosystemĀ in a move to expand the firm's risk-based security efforts in theĀ public cloud, data classification andĀ identity and access management areas.
The ecosystem aims to simplify the process for technology vendors andĀ customers to collaborate in the creation ofĀ integrated security stack.
